This book explores the major themes and debates relating to Nazism. The second edition has been revised to include two new chapters on recent discussions about the Third Reich, and the effect of its Nazi past on the present and future identity of West Germany.

Reviewers agree on the excellence of this book.
When this book appeared, European History Quarterly hailed it as 'The best short introduction to the study of Hitler's Germany'. Others were no less complimentary: Richard Bessel, writing in the English Historical Review, mentioned Kershaw's 'extraordinary' 'ability to translate extremely complicated discussions into clear prose.' For readers who want to understand more fully, and on a broader plane, the issues of interpretation encountered in the same author's major new biography of Hitler, this is the book to buy.
